3 Easy And Fast Ways On Vehicle Registration Renewal
The vehicle registration renewal process has become easier and faster with the help of government agencies. It is crucial to renew vehicle registrations before it expires, as this will allow you to drive legally. Some car owners rely on driving schools for this task, but it’s far better and practical to renew the registration yourself. The process can be completed quickly by following these three easy and fast ways:
#1: Renewing Online
This process is available in most states, allowing motorists to save time without leaving their homes or offices to complete the process. Motorists only need a computer with internet connectivity and personal details such as driver’s license number and vehicle registration number. You can go to government agencies’ or motor vehicle offices’ websites and follow the instructions on renewing your vehicle’s registration there.
The advantage of online vehicle registration renewal is that you can save time, especially if you are the only person in your household who needs to renew their vehicle’s registration. You also do not have to wake up earlier during renewal season, pay additional fees for extra copies, and even get lost on your way to the motor vehicle office.
If it is done correctly, you will receive confirmation or approval of your renewal application. You can expect your new registration card and stickers to be on their way to your mailing address after 2 to 3 weeks.
How to renew vehicle registration online:
1. Go to your state’s online portal, download the application form if required, and fill it out appropriately. Some states may not require you to fill out an application for renewal before submitting your documents, but some do require it, so be sure to check that first.
2. You will then need to submit required documents such as proof of identity (legible photocopy of driver’s license), proof of insurance, and payment for the exact amount due on your renewal fee, including any penalties or late fees through credit card or debit card depending on requirements.
3. After submitting these documents online, motorists are advised to keep a printout copy of their confirmation page until they receive their new registration plates in the mail.
#2: Visiting the Department of Motor Vehicles
If you cannot access a computer, no worries. You can still go to a motor vehicle office and renew your vehicle’s registration there. Motor vehicle offices have also become more efficient in helping the public complete their vehicle registration renewal process by providing simplified forms and instructions on filling these out appropriately.
In addition, they accept older payment conditions such as cash, check, or money when processing fees for renewing a car’s registration. It can also process credit card payments for a small fee. This method is fast and easy as long as you do not encounter any problems. However, avoid coming during lunchtime rush hours as it can be crowded, hot, and slow-moving.
The benefit of renewing your vehicle registration through a motor vehicle office is satisfaction right after the transaction. You will also receive a temporary tag until your new registration card and stickers arrive in the mail within 2 to 3 weeks.
